1. Importance of Choosing the Right Roofing Sheet

Agricultural buildings are critical structures that serve a variety of purposes, from housing livestock and storing crops to safeguarding expensive farming equipment. A well-designed roof protects these assets from harsh environmental elements such as rain, snow, wind, and intense sunlight. Choosing the right roofing sheet is therefore a long-term investment that ensures durability, structural integrity, and overall performance of the building.

The agricultural environment presents unique challenges for roofing materials. Roofs must endure fluctuating temperatures, prolonged exposure to UV radiation, heavy precipitation, and sometimes corrosive conditions, especially in coastal regions. In addition, agricultural structures often require wide spans, open layouts, and lightweight yet strong roofing solutions to facilitate ventilation, natural light, and overall operational efficiency.


2. Top Roofing Sheet Materials for Agricultural Buildings

The choice of roofing material greatly influences the roof’s lifespan, maintenance requirements, and performance under environmental stresses. Several materials are widely used in agricultural roofing, each offering unique advantages.

2.1 Metal Roofing Sheets

Metal roofing sheets remain one of the most popular choices for agricultural buildings due to their strength, longevity, and adaptability. Several types of metal sheets are suitable for various conditions:

  • Galvanized Steel (GI):
    Galvanized steel is coated with a layer of zinc to prevent rusting and corrosion. It is cost-effective, widely available, and durable enough to handle moderate environmental exposure. Galvanized steel sheets are ideal for barns, storage sheds, and medium-sized agricultural structures. Regular maintenance, such as cleaning debris and inspecting for scratches or coating damage, ensures their long-term performance.

  • Aluminum-Zinc Alloy (Galvalume/AZ):
    Galvalume combines aluminum and zinc coatings, offering enhanced corrosion resistance compared to standard galvanized steel. These sheets are especially effective in coastal areas or regions with high industrial pollution, where salt, moisture, or acidic rain could accelerate metal degradation. Galvalume sheets are lightweight, which reduces structural load, and their superior resistance to corrosion minimizes the need for frequent maintenance.

  • Pre-Painted Metal (PPGI/PPGL):
    Pre-painted metal sheets, such as PPGI (Pre-Painted Galvanized Iron) or PPGL (Pre-Painted Galvalume), come with factory-applied coatings that enhance UV resistance, color retention, and chemical protection. These sheets combine aesthetic appeal with functional durability, reducing the need for immediate painting post-installation. Pre-painted metal sheets are suitable for agricultural buildings where visual appearance is also a consideration, such as visitor-facing facilities or farm offices.

  • PVC Plastisol Coated Sheets:
    PVC Plastisol coated sheets offer an additional layer of durability and scratch resistance. They are available in a variety of colors, making them ideal for aesthetic customization while maintaining performance. Their durable finish provides long-term protection against corrosion, and the coating helps reduce noise from rain or hail, improving livestock comfort.

Metal roofing sheets, particularly those with enhanced coatings, are highly adaptable and can be shaped into various profiles, including corrugated, box, or standing seam designs, to meet specific structural and aesthetic needs.

2.2 Fibre Cement Sheets

Fibre cement sheets are manufactured from a mixture of cement, sand, and cellulose fibers. They offer a unique combination of durability, fire resistance, and affordability. Fibre cement sheets are particularly suitable for agricultural applications requiring robust, long-lasting roofs with moderate weight. They are resistant to fire, rot, and insect damage, making them ideal for storing crops or housing livestock.

Although fibre cement sheets are less flexible than metal sheets and may require stronger supporting structures, they provide excellent insulation properties and are a reliable choice in regions prone to extreme temperatures or dry conditions. Regular maintenance, such as cleaning and inspecting for cracks or water damage, helps extend the service life of these roofs.

2.3 Polycarbonate and PVC Sheets

Polycarbonate and PVC sheets are lightweight, translucent materials that allow natural light to penetrate agricultural buildings. This feature is especially advantageous for greenhouses, poultry houses, or storage areas where daylighting reduces energy costs and supports plant growth or animal health.

Features and Benefits:

  • Lightweight construction reduces structural load and installation complexity.

  • Translucent properties enable natural lighting, decreasing the need for artificial lighting during the day.

  • High impact resistance ensures durability even under hail or falling debris.

  • UV-resistant coatings prolong lifespan and prevent discoloration.

Polycarbonate and PVC sheets are ideal for applications that require a balance of strength, light transmission, and corrosion resistance. Their flexibility and light weight make them easier to install compared to heavier metal or fibre cement sheets.

3. Factors to Consider When Selecting Roofing Sheets

Selecting the appropriate roofing sheet requires evaluating multiple performance criteria and environmental factors. The following considerations are essential to ensure long-term durability and optimal functionality.

3.1 Durability and Weather Resistance

Agricultural roofs are exposed to severe weather conditions, including wind, rain, hail, and extreme temperatures. Choosing a roofing sheet with high corrosion resistance is critical, especially in coastal areas or regions with industrial pollutants. Metal sheets with Galvalume or high-quality coatings, such as PVDF or FEVE, offer superior protection against rust and environmental degradation.

UV protection is equally important to prevent material deterioration, fading, and loss of mechanical integrity over time. Additionally, impact resistance is essential to withstand hail, falling branches, or accidental contact during maintenance operations. Ensuring that the roofing material can endure these stressors reduces repair costs and prolongs the roof’s lifespan.

3.2 Thermal and Acoustic Performance

Roofing sheets contribute significantly to the internal climate of agricultural buildings. Proper insulation properties help maintain stable temperatures, which is crucial for livestock comfort and crop storage. Certain materials, such as fibre cement or pre-coated metal sheets with thermal reflective coatings, can reduce heat absorption and mitigate temperature extremes.

Noise reduction is another important factor. Metal sheets, particularly those with PVC or Plastisol coatings, help dampen the sound of rainfall or hail, creating a quieter environment for animals. This can improve livestock productivity and reduce stress-related health issues.

3.3 Environmental and Aesthetic Compatibility

Environmental sustainability and aesthetics are increasingly important considerations. Recyclable materials, low-VOC coatings, and eco-friendly production methods minimize the environmental footprint of roofing materials. Aesthetic factors, including color, texture, and finish, ensure that agricultural buildings blend harmoniously with the surrounding landscape or meet regulatory or branding requirements.

Choosing colors and coatings that resist fading or corrosion ensures that the building maintains a professional and clean appearance over time. For example, stone-coated metal sheets or textured PVC finishes can enhance visual appeal while providing functional benefits.


4. Recommended Roofing Profiles for Agricultural Buildings

When selecting a Roofing Sheet for agricultural buildings, the sheet’s profile plays a vital role in determining both its structural performance and water drainage efficiency. Different roofing profiles provide unique benefits, and choosing the right one ensures durability, longevity, and optimal protection for livestock, crops, and equipment. Below are the most recommended roofing profiles for agricultural structures:

Corrugated Roofing Sheets

Corrugated Roofing Sheets are among the most traditional and widely used options for agricultural buildings. Their characteristic wave-like design offers excellent strength and rigidity, which allows the roof to withstand heavy loads, wind uplift, and harsh weather conditions.

Key Advantages:

  • Structural Integrity: The corrugated pattern distributes weight evenly, enhancing the sheet’s load-bearing capacity and resistance to bending.

  • Efficient Water Runoff: The wave-like profile naturally channels rainwater, reducing the risk of leaks and water accumulation.

  • Ease of Installation: Lightweight and flexible, corrugated roofing sheets are easy to transport and install, making them a cost-effective choice for barns, storage sheds, and livestock shelters.

  • Affordability and Versatility: These sheets are generally more budget-friendly than alternative profiles while still providing sufficient durability for most agricultural applications.

Overall, corrugated Roofing Sheets are ideal for farm buildings where practicality, efficiency, and cost-effectiveness are key considerations.

Box Profile Roofing Sheets

Box profile Roofing Sheets feature deeper ribs with flatter surfaces in between, offering increased rigidity and structural support. This profile is particularly suitable for larger agricultural buildings or those designed to carry heavier loads.

Key Advantages:

  • Enhanced Strength: The deeper ribs enhance the sheet’s resistance to bending and deformation, making it capable of supporting large spans without extensive structural reinforcement.

  • Wide Application: Suitable for warehouses, silos, and processing facilities, box profile sheets accommodate larger roof areas while maintaining stability.

  • Reduced Structural Requirements: The increased rigidity allows for wider spacing of purlins and other support elements, simplifying construction and reducing costs.

  • Improved Water Management: The profile design promotes effective water drainage, reducing the likelihood of leaks or water pooling at joints.

Box profile Roofing Sheets are ideal when structural integrity, longevity, and heavy-duty performance are essential for agricultural operations.

Standing Seam Roofing Panels

Standing seam Roofing Sheets offer a modern appearance combined with exceptional weather resistance. The interlocking seams prevent water penetration, reduce maintenance needs, and increase the lifespan of the roof.

Key Advantages:

  • Superior Weather Protection: The raised seam design creates a watertight barrier, making standing seam panels highly effective in areas with heavy rain, snow, or strong winds.

  • Durability and Longevity: Reduced water infiltration and corrosion risk extend the service life of agricultural roofs, ensuring long-term protection.

  • Aesthetic and Functional Appeal: With a sleek, professional look, standing seam Roofing Sheets are suitable for premium farm offices, exhibition barns, or other high-visibility structures.

  • Support for Renewable Energy Integration: Their flat surface makes them compatible with solar panel installations, supporting sustainable farming operations.

  • Low Maintenance: The robust interlocking system minimizes repair frequency, lowering overall maintenance costs.

Standing seam Roofing Sheets are the preferred choice for high-end agricultural buildings or facilities exposed to severe environmental conditions, combining aesthetics, durability, and performance.


5. Installation and Maintenance Tips

Proper installation and maintenance are critical to maximizing the performance and lifespan of agricultural roofing sheets. Poor installation can compromise structural integrity, accelerate corrosion, or reduce thermal efficiency.

Installation Guidelines:

Follow manufacturer-recommended fastening techniques and spacing.

Ensure proper alignment and overlap of sheets to prevent water ingress.

Use compatible fasteners and seals to avoid galvanic corrosion or leaks.

Maintenance Practices:

Regularly clean the roof surface to remove debris, moss, and chemical deposits.

Inspect gutters and downspouts to maintain effective drainage and prevent water accumulation.

Conduct periodic inspections to detect early signs of corrosion, scratches, or loose fasteners.

Professional Assistance:
While smaller agricultural structures may allow for DIY installation and maintenance, large-scale buildings or roofs with complex profiles should be handled by experienced professionals. Professional installation ensures compliance with structural standards, enhances safety, and reduces long-term maintenance costs.
